Mica schist is a shiny metamorphic rock that occurs widely in the Rannoch area. There are two main types of mica, Muscovite and Biotite. Muscovite is transparent whilst Biotite is black.

03/09/2020Schist is not a rock with numerous industrial uses. Its abundant mica grains and its schistosity make it a rock of low physical strength, usually unsuitable for use as a construction aggregate, building stone, or decorative stone. What are mica plates? The mica is the prominent mineral, occurring in irregular leaves and in foliated masses.

05/08/2017The schist was crushed in the hammer mill containing 40 hammers with the 1/8-inch crushing screen and then concentrated. This system produced a concentrate containing 92.6 percent mica with recovery of 78 percent (table 7). General Discussion Pneumatic concentration has been shown to be a successful method of concentrating mica.

Schist (/ʃɪst/ shist) is a medium-grained metamorphic rock showing pronounced schistosity. This means that the rock is composed of mineral grains easily seen with a low-power hand lens, oriented in such a way that the rock is easily split into thin flakes or plates.

17/02/2012Vermiculite schist is so silica-poor, that aluminum oxides (i.e., ruby, sapphire) are more likely to form than aluminum silicates (i.e., garnet) within these rocks. In outcrop, garnets are mostly equal dimensional, whereas ruby and sapphire form prisms (elongated in one direction) or hexagonal tabular crystals.

Which property is the most useful to distinguish between a pyroxene and amphibole? When viewed looking down the c-crystallographic axis, the cleavages intersect at near 90 o angles (the angles are actually 92 - 93 o and 87 - 88 0).This 90 degree cleavage angle is most useful in distinguishing pyroxenes from amphiboles (in amphiboles the cleavages are at 56 o and 124 o.

09/11/2022Micas make schists a stronger, gneiss-like rock as opposed to a flaky, slate-like rock. Mica-dense schist bedrock supports tall buildings. This is especially true with smaller mica grains. Larger grains cause weaker stability in the schist, which makes construction tricky. They also don't polish as clean as granite.

Schist A strongly foliated crystalline rock, formed by dynamic metamorphism, that can be readily split into thin flakes or slabs due to the well developed parallelism of more than 50% of the minerals present, particularly those of the lamellar or elongate prismatic habit, e.g. mica and hornblende. Geologists have a hard time resisting third-grade humor. Puns aside, schist is a metamorphic rock that is made mostly of mica minerals and has grains that are large enough to see with the naked eye.

Schist is a medium-grained strongly-foliated crystalline metamorphic rock, formed by dynamic metamorphism, that can be readily split into thin flakes or slabs due to the well-developed parallelism of more than 50% of the minerals present, particularly those of lamellar or elongate prismatic habit, e.g., mica and amphiboles.

What did metamorphic rocks used to be? Metamorphic rocks started out as some other type of rock, but have been substantially changed from their original igneous, sedimentary, or earlier metamorphic form.Metamorphic rocks form when rocks are subjected to high heat, high pressure, hot mineral-rich fluids or, more commonly, some combination of these factors.

Flake mica comes from several sources: the metamorphic rock called schist as a byproduct of processing feldspar and kaolin resources, from placer deposits, and from pegmatites. Sheet mica is considerably less abundant than flake and scrap mica, and is occasionally recovered from mining scrap and flake mica.
